To begin a game, the player makes a pass line wager. The wager is laid prior to the dice being tossed. If you roll a 7, you’ve won. If you roll a two, 3 or 12, you do not win. Any other value your roll is what is known as the point. If you roll a point number, you must toss that value once again prior to tossing a 7 or an eleven to profit. If you toss seven again before rolling the point number, you lose.

Players can lay additional wagers in addition to the initial bet, a move that is referred to as the odds wager. This means that the casino loses the normal casino advantage and the game starts to be enjoyed on real odds, vs. an advantage one way or another.
